Hair Styling: An Encyclopedia Article
Hair styling encompasses a wide array of techniques and products used to manipulate hair into desired forms, influencing its shape, texture, and lasting hold.
Introduction
Hair styling is the art and science of manipulating hair to achieve a desired aesthetic. This involves altering its shape, texture, and position, often using a combination of tools, products, and techniques. The goal of styling can range from enhancing natural hair characteristics to entirely transforming its appearance for a specific look or occasion. Effective hair styling relies on an understanding of hair structure, product chemistry, and thermal principles.
Fundamentals of Hair Styling
At its core, hair styling works by temporarily altering the hydrogen bonds within the hair's keratin structure. When hair is wet, these bonds are broken, allowing the hair to be re-formed. As it dries, the bonds reset in the new configuration, holding the style in place. Heat styling, such as with blow dryers or curling irons, accelerates this process and can create more pronounced changes. Chemical processes, like perms or relaxers, permanently alter disulfide bonds for long-lasting changes.
Hair Characteristics and Their Impact on Styling
Different hair types respond uniquely to styling:
- Texture: Fine, medium, and coarse hair all have different diameters and require varying amounts of product and heat. Fine hair is easily overwhelmed by heavy products, while coarse hair often benefits from stronger hold.
- Density: The number of individual hair strands determines volume and how hair lays. High-density hair can be more challenging to manage, while low-density hair often requires techniques to create fullness.
- Porosity: The hair's ability to absorb and retain moisture affects how it reacts to products and humidity. Highly porous hair may absorb styling products quickly but can also lose hold faster.
- Elasticity: Healthy hair has good elasticity, allowing it to stretch and return to its original state. Hair with poor elasticity is more prone to breakage during styling.
Styling Tools and Techniques
Heat Styling Tools
Heat styling tools utilize controlled temperatures to re-shape hair effectively. However, excessive heat can cause damage, leading to dryness, breakage, and split ends. Using heat protectants is crucial.
| Tool | Primary Function | Typical Temperature Range |
|---|---|---|
| Blow Dryer | Drying hair; adding volume or smoothness | 60-150°C (140-302°F) |
| Flat Iron | Straightening; creating waves or curls | 150-230°C (302-446°F) |
| Curling Iron/Wand | Creating curls or waves | 150-230°C (302-446°F) |
| Hot Rollers | Creating volume and soft curls (less heat) | 80-120°C (176-248°F) |
Non-Heat Styling Techniques
Many styles can be achieved without heat, preserving hair health:
- Braiding: Creates waves and texture, especially when done on damp hair.
- Rollers (Velcro, Foam): Adds volume and curl as hair dries naturally or with minimal heat.
- Pin Curls: A classic technique for creating durable, defined curls.
- Twists: Good for defining natural curl patterns and stretching hair.
Styling Products and Their Chemistry
Styling products are formulated to provide hold, texture, shine, and protection. Their effectiveness comes from specific chemical compounds.
- Gels: Often contain film-forming polymers (e.g., PVP, acrylates copolymer) that create a rigid, long-lasting hold by coating the hair shaft. They typically have a lower pH to help seal the cuticle.
- Mousses: Lighter than gels, they use similar polymers but with foaming agents (surfactants) to distribute evenly without weighing hair down. They add volume and light hold.
- Hairsprays: A fine mist of polymers (e.g., vinyl acetate, silicones) dissolved in a solvent (often alcohol) that evaporates, leaving a flexible or firm film for hold. Available in varying hold strengths.
- Serums and Oils: Primarily silicone-based (e.g., dimethicone, cyclomethicone) or natural oils. They smooth the cuticle, add shine, reduce frizz, and provide heat protection without significant hold.
- Waxes and Pomades: Contain waxes (e.g., beeswax, carnauba) and oils for pliable hold, texture, and shine. They do not fully dry, allowing for restyling.
- Heat Protectants: Formulated with silicones and conditioning agents that create a barrier, reducing the impact of high temperatures on the hair's keratin structure, preventing water loss and cuticle damage.
Common Styling Challenges and Solutions
- Frizz: Often caused by humidity, damaged cuticles, and lack of moisture. Solutions include silicone-based serums, anti-frizz creams, and humectant-rich products to seal the cuticle.
- Lack of Volume: Fine or oily hair often struggles with volume. Techniques like blow-drying at the roots, using volumizing mousses or sprays, and strategic layering in a haircut can help.
- Hold Retention: Some hair types struggle to hold a style. Using stronger hold products, layering products (e.g., mousse then hairspray), and ensuring hair is fully dry before styling can improve longevity.
- Heat Damage: Mitigated by using heat protectants, lower heat settings, and limiting the frequency of heat styling. Regular deep conditioning and protein treatments can help repair existing damage.
Professional Styling Considerations
A professional stylist considers face shape, hair type, lifestyle, and desired maintenance level when recommending or executing a style. They also possess advanced knowledge of cutting techniques that lay the foundation for successful styling, such as creating layers for movement or blunt cuts for precision. Proper sectioning, tension control, and product application are critical professional skills.
